Headache on the Hill
Headache on the Hill is the only professional development and federal advocacy day dedicated exclusively to advocating for equitable policies for the 40+ million Americans living with headache disorders.

Lunch and Learn Monthly Series
Join us for June’s Lunch and Learn where Dr. Rebecca Wells and Lisa Lynn Norfleet will discuss lifestyle factors that are often discussed in migraine care, but that can easily become oversimplified or unintentionally stigmatizing.
In this Lunch & Learn, we’ll explore what we really mean when we talk about “lifestyle” and migraine, including how daily routines, sleep, hydration, nutrition, movement, stress, sensory environment, and other factors may influence migraine symptoms for some people. Together, we’ll look at opportunities to improve quality of life while avoiding messages that reinforce stigma or suggest migraine is “all in your head.”
